American Idol Season 10 runner-up Lauren Alaina had some exciting news to share with her fans his week — she’s pregnant! Alaina and her husband, Cam Arnold, are currently expecting their first child together.
Lauren Alaina Is Pregnant with Her First Child
Alaina confirmed the news of her pregnancy to People earlier this week, sharing that it came as a surprise, since the couple wasn’t planning to try for a baby until the end of this year. After losing her father last year, Alaina called the pregnancy an “unexpected blessing.”
“I do think that my dad passed away and got up in heaven and was like, ‘Hey, we got to work something out down there to send the family something good,'” she said. “We obviously still talk about and are dealing with the grief of my dad, but this baby has healed a lot of that for us … like it’s a little piece of my dad that will live on.”
The couple, who tied the knot last February, isn’t ready to share the baby’s sex yet, but they do have a name picked out — and it honors a family member. Alaina revealed in her new music video for the song “Those Kind of Women” that she’s due this summer.
“When we shot the video, I barely had a bump. So I actually put a [fake] bump over my pregnant bump to make it bigger so that people knew what was happening visually,” Alaina told People. “So, I wore a baby bump for my music video, which is hilarious. Now that it’s coming out, I look pretty close to what it looks like in the video.”
Alaina Spoke to Kelly Clarkson About Her Pregnancy
Alaina was a guest on The Kelly Clarkson Show this week, as she debuted her baby bump and talked about her experience of pregnancy so far. The country singer shared that she was 22 weeks in and thankfully hadn’t felt sick.
Alaina said that it was “a long time to hide a pregnancy,” adding that she was “very excited for people to know about this.” She shared that she didn’t know she was pregnant when she recorded the song “Those Kind of Women,” which is about “the women who raised me.”
“I recorded the song and mastered the song, and when I was getting the master back, I had found out that I was pregnant. And no one knew except me and my husband, and I’m sobbing listening to the song,” Alaina recalled.
The singer is heading out on tour while pregnant, as she joins Rascal Flatts in February. Alaina shared that she’ll be touring until she’s at 34 weeks. She joked that the shoes she wore on Clarkson’s show were “the last pair of high heels I will ever wear.”
